首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Apache Ignite:是否可以将自定义Rest方法部署到服务网格

Apache Ignite是一个开源的内存计算平台,它提供了分布式内存存储和计算功能,可以用于加速大规模数据处理和分析。它支持将自定义的REST方法部署到服务网格。

服务网格是一种用于管理和控制微服务架构中服务之间通信的基础设施层。它提供了服务发现、负载均衡、故障恢复等功能,使得服务之间的通信更加可靠和高效。

在Apache Ignite中,可以通过实现自定义的REST方法来扩展其功能。自定义的REST方法可以通过Ignite的REST API进行访问和调用。部署自定义REST方法到服务网格可以使得其他服务可以通过REST方式调用这些方法,实现服务之间的通信和协作。

部署自定义REST方法到服务网格的步骤如下:

  1. 实现自定义的REST方法,可以使用Java或其他支持的编程语言。
  2. 将实现的REST方法打包成一个可部署的服务,可以使用Maven或其他构建工具进行打包。
  3. 将打包好的服务部署到服务网格中,可以使用Kubernetes、Istio等服务网格管理工具进行部署和管理。

Apache Ignite提供了丰富的功能和特性,适用于多种场景,包括实时数据处理、缓存、分布式计算、机器学习等。推荐的腾讯云相关产品是腾讯云云原生数据库TDSQL,它提供了分布式关系型数据库的能力,可以与Apache Ignite结合使用,实现高性能的数据存储和计算。

更多关于Apache Ignite的信息和产品介绍,可以访问腾讯云的官方网站:Apache Ignite产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Apache Ignite高性能分布式网格框架-初探

Apache Ignite初步认识 今年4月开始倒腾openfire,过程中经历了许多,更学到了许多。特别是在集群方面有了很多的认识,真正开始认识集群的概念及应用方法。...所谓代理便是通过一个入口转发请求多个服务实例。而分布式内存就是解决服务实例间数据共享问题。通过这两步就可以搭建出一套水平扩展的集群系统。...Igniteapache基金的一个开源项目,功能与hazelcast非常类似: Apache Ignite内存数据组织是高性能的、集成化的以及分布式的内存平台,他可以实时地在大数据集中执行事务和计算...特性: 可以Ignite视为一个独立的、易于集成的内存组件的集合,目的是改进应用程序的性能和可扩展性,部分组件包括: 高级的集群化 数据网格(JCache) 流计算和CEP 计算网格 服务网格 Ignite...,而且其支持JCache的特性和集群化做缓存非常合适,特别是未来部署成分布式也很平滑。

3.6K60

matinal:高质量内存数据库技术选型推荐(二)

Apache Ignite   Apache Ignite是一个内存数据组织是高性能的、集成化的以及分布式的内存平台,他可以实时地在大数据集中执行事务和计算,和传统的基于磁盘或者闪存的技术相比,性能有数量级的提升...Data Grid:Ignite内存数据网格是一个内存内的键值存储,他可以在分布式集群的内存内缓存数据。...SQL Grid:内存SQL网格Apache Ignite提供了分布式内存数据库的功能,它水平可扩展,容错并且兼容SQL的ANSI-99标准。...汇总一下,Apache Ignite的功能特性:   分布式键值存储:Ignite数据网格是一个内存内的键值存储,分布式的分区化的哈希,集群中每个节点都持有所有数据的一部分,这意味着集群内节点越多,就可以缓存的数据越多...Ignite通过可插拔的哈选算法来决定数据的位置,每个客户端都可以通过插入一个自定义的哈希函数来决定一个键属于那个节点,并不需要任何特殊的映射服务或者命名节点。

29310
  • 开源鉴权新体验:多功能框架助您构建安全应用

    此外,该项目还具有以下核心优势: 高可用集群部署支持通过 Hazelcast,JPA,Apache Cassandra,Memcached,Apache Ignite,MongoDB,Redis,DynamoDb...该项目具有以下核心优势: 提供了丰富的安全功能 可以轻松集成基于 Spring 框架开发的应用程序中 支持各种认证和授权机制,包括表单登录、OAuth、JWT 等 提供了细粒度的权限控制和访问管理功能...可以基于 Google 组成员资格要求进一步授权每个上游服务。...以下是该项目的核心优势和关键特点: 提供安全、单一登录体验 基于 Bitly 开源 oauth2_proxy 构建 支持预编译二进制版本和 Docker 镜像 可以通过快速入门指南轻松启动本地部署 jasny...此外,Jasny SSO 还具有以下核心优势: 可以轻松地集成 PHP 应用程序中,并且易于配置和使用; 支持 PSR-7 规范,可以与其他 HTTP 库无缝集成; 提供日志记录功能便于调试问题; 具备灵活性

    44310

    PowerBI 2020年9月更新随Ignite发布,Premium 即将支持个人订阅,新一波变革来袭

    在该服务中,我们在沿袭视图中引入了新功能,在Excel中进行了更新以进行分析,并正式发布了部署管道。...添加了常规视觉选项以维护图层顺序 通常,当您在画布上选择一个对象时,该对象将自动置于其他重叠视觉效果上方的前面。单击远离它会使其恢复原始位置。...现在,我们将灵敏度标签继承从Power BI扩展Excel文件,以包括数据透视表连接:在Excel中创建数据透视表时,应用于Power BI数据集的灵敏度标签将自动应用于Excel文件。 ?...Azure数据块 Azure Databricks是针对Microsoft Azure云服务平台优化的基于Apache Spark的分析平台。...Azure Databricks是基于Apache Spark的快速,轻松和协作的分析服务

    9.3K20

    2020年适用于Linux的10个顶级开源缓存工具

    这些可以应用于游戏,社交网络应用程序,RSS提要,实时数据分析,用户推荐等。 相关: 高频Redis面试题解析:Redis 事务是否具备原子性? ...Ignite Apache Ignite是一个免费的开源、易于扩展的分布式键值存储,缓存和多模型数据库系统,它提供了强大的处理API,可用于在分布式数据上进行计算。...它也是一个内存中的数据网格可以在内存中使用,也可以Ignite本机持久性一起使用。它可以在类似UNIX的系统(例如Linux和Windows)上运行。...它是一个出色的缓存引擎和内容加速器,您可以将其部署在Web服务器(例如NGINX,Apache和许多其他服务器)的前面,以侦听默认的HTTP端口,以接收客户端请求并将其转发到Web服务器,并交付Web服务器响应客户端...在安全性方面,Traffic Server支持控制客户端访问,方法是允许您配置允许使用代理缓存的客户端,客户端与自身之间以及自身与原始服务器之间的连接的SSL终止。

    2.4K30

    DawnSql解决SAAS的痛点

    如果客户的数据需要上传到 SAAS 厂商的服务器,那么 SAAS 厂商只需要对相应的数据设置用户组,并对这个用户组设置相应的权限,就可以将该用户组的权限,发给客户,客户就可以根据自己的实际需求来修改、扩展相应的功能...客户只需要将自己的数据根据 SAAS 厂商提供的表格式部署 DawnSql中,同时设置好用户组权限,SAAS厂商就可以使用这个用户组来访问数据,用户直接使用 SAAS厂商提供的服务即可。...-- 不设置则不启动这个服务,具体代码可以参看开源的例子 --> <!...这种方法可以绕开 SQL 解析,直接将数据存入集群。但是这种方法需要对 Dawn Sql 比较了解且具备一定的编程能力。如果想了解这种方法请联系作者。...8.2、在需要对海量数据高并发读写的场景下 具体用法: NoSql 的支持 9、DawnSql的 root 用户可以自己扩展方法 具体方法: 自定义扩展方法 DawnSql文档

    69570

    Apache大数据项目目录

    他们可以直接调用airavata API,以便与基于网格的系统进行通信。 2 Apache Airflow(Incubating) Airflow是一个以编程方式创作,安排和监控工作流程的平台。...9 Apache BookKeeper BookKeeper是一种可靠的复制日志服务。它可用于将任何独立服务转换为高可用性复制服务。...26 Apache Ignite Apache Ignite内存数据结构旨在为从高性能计算到业界最先进的数据网格,内存中SQL,内存文件系统的各种内存计算用例提供无与伦比的性能,流式传输等。...每个代理都可以处理数TB的消息,而不会影响性能。 28 Apache Knox Apache Knox Gateway是一个REST API网关,用于与Hadoop集群进行交互。...加上Kerberos安全Hadoop集群的正确网络隔离, Knox Gateway为企业提供以下解决方案: 与企业身份管理解决方案完美集成保护Hadoop集群部署的详细信息(主机和端口对最终用户隐藏)简化客户端与之交互所需的服务数量

    1.7K20

    Ignite性能测试以及对redis的对比

    测试方法 为了对Ignite做一个基本了解,做了一个性能测试,测试方法也比较简单主要是针对client模式,因为这种方法和使用redis的方式特别像。...测试方法很简单主要是下面几点: 不作参数优化,默认配置进行测试 在一台linux服务器上部署Ignite服务端,然后自己的笔记本作客户端 按1,10,20,50,100,200线程进行测试 测试环境说明...; import org.apache.ignite.IgniteCache; import org.apache.ignite.Ignition; import org.apache.ignite.cache.CacheMode...从这个数据可以看出来,在这种都是服务端的模式下,写入性能基本稳定,在达到200线程时出现衰减;而读取则基本是线性的,100线程差不多也就到顶了。...看网上许多人测试的数据redis少点的4万+,据说可以10万+。但我自己的测试环境差了点反正最多也没过3万,这到底会是什么原因呢?

    3.6K70

    通过Wireshark和arthas排查由DNS引发的Ignite生产故障案例

    第二次故障定位 arthas定位 通过trace查看耗时方法 通过thread查看线程 jstack kill -3 pid 最终问题定位 结合ignite源代码回顾 客户端收集本地信息 服务端反序列化解析...hostname 故障背景 一次维护人员在上完线后,发现在分布式内存数据网格apache Ignite集群上通过客户端执行加载数据任务时,出现客户端节点连不上服务节点的问题。...表示关闭连接 ACK表示响应 PSH表示有 DATA数据传输 RST表示连接重置 以下重点分析几处: 第10行结合源码分析,客户端发TcpDiscoveryJoinRequestMessage包服务端...arthas定位 通过trace查看耗时方法 根据服务端报错信息发现org.apache.ignite.spi.discovery.tcp.ServerImpl$SocketReader.body这个方法有问题...unmarshal0 ‘#cost>10000’ 备注: --skipJDKMethod false 开启这个可以跟踪jdk方法,以及开启options unsafe true(系统级别的类(即java

    2.8K20

    洞若观火:使用OpenTracing增强Istio的调用链跟踪

    在上一篇文章中,我们通过一个网上商店的示例程序学习了如何使用Opentracing在Istio服务网格中传递分布式调用跟踪的上下文,以及如何将方法级的调用信息加入Istio/Envoy生成的调用链中。...将调用跟踪上下文从Kafka传递REST服务 现在eshop代码中已经加入了REST和Kafka的Opentracing Instrumentation,可以在进行REST调用和发送Kafka消息时生成调用跟踪信息...在Jaeger UI上将图形切换为trace graph,可以更清晰地表示出各个Span之间的调用关系。 总结 Istio服务网格通过分布式调用跟踪来提高微服务应用的可见性。...我们可以使用Opentracing Instrumentation来代替应用编码传递分布式跟踪的相关http header;还可以方法级的调用跟踪和Kafka消息的调用跟踪加入Istio生成的调用跟踪链中...可以在Envoy中加入插件来为Kafka消息生成调用跟踪信息,但目前看来服务网格还没有很好的办法在上下游服务之前传递调用跟踪上下文。

    87340

    【开源工具】60款顶级大数据开源工具!总有一款适合你~

    相关链接:http://ambari.apache.org Avro 这个Apache项目提供了数据序列化系统,拥有丰富的数据结构和紧凑格式。模式用JSON来定义,它很容易与动态语言整合起来。...相关链接:http://chukwa.apache.org Flume Flume可以从其他应用程序收集日志数据,然后将这些数据送入Hadoop。...相关链接:http://mahout.apache.org MapReduce 作为Hadoop一个不可或缺的部分,MapReduce这种编程模型为处理大型分布式数据集提供了一种方法。...它可以将数据导入Hive或HBase,并从Hadoop导出到关系数据库管理系统(RDBMS)。 支持的操作系统:与操作系统无关。...该平台包括数据网格、计算网格服务网格、流媒体、Hadoop加速、高级集群、文件系统、消息传递、事件和数据结构等功能。 支持的操作系统:与操作系统无关。

    885100

    大型架构之科普工具篇

    I.1 Java Spring Boot 适合构建微服务系统 使用 Spring 项目引导页面可以在几秒构建一个项目 方便对外输出各种形式的服务,如 REST API、WebSocket、Web、Streaming...I.10  Ignite  /  Redis Apache Ignite 内存数据组织框架是一个高性能、集成化和分布式的内存计算和事务平台,用于大规模的数据集处理,比传统的基于磁盘或闪存的技术具有更高的性能...序号 对比项目 Apache Ignite Redis 1 JCache (JSR 107) Ignite完全兼容JCache(JSR107)缓存规范 不支持 2 ACID事务 Ignite完全支持ACID...9 持续查询 Ignite提供对客户端和服务器端持续查询的支持,用户可以设置服务器端的过滤器来减少和降低传输到客户端的事件数量。...Kong主要有三个组件: Kong Server :基于nginx的服务器,用来接收API请求。 Apache Cassandra/PostgreSQL :用来存储操作数据。

    2.9K61

    60款顶级大数据开源工具汇总

    模式用JSON来定义,它很容易与动态语言整合起来。 支持的操作系统:与操作系统无关。 相关链接: http://avro.apache.org 4....相关链接: http://chukwa.apache.org 6. Flume Flume可以从其他应用程序收集日志数据,然后将这些数据送入Hadoop。...它可以将数据导入Hive或HBase,并从Hadoop导出到关系数据库管理系统(RDBMS)。 支持的操作系统:与操作系统无关。 相关链接: http://sqoop.apache.org 16....Drill 这个Apache项目让用户可以使用基于SQL的查询,查询Hadoop、NoSQL数据库和云存储服务。...该平台包括数据网格、计算网格服务网格、流媒体、Hadoop加速、高级集群、文件系统、消息传递、事件和数据结构等功能。 支持的操作系统:与操作系统无关。

    3.5K00

    干货|大数据人推荐:60款顶级大数据开源工具

    相关链接:http://ambari.apache.org 3. Avro 这个Apache项目提供了数据序列化系统,拥有丰富的数据结构和紧凑格式。模式用JSON来定义,它很容易与动态语言整合起来。...相关链接:http://chukwa.apache.org 6. Flume Flume可以从其他应用程序收集日志数据,然后将这些数据送入Hadoop。...Drill 这个Apache项目让用户可以使用基于SQL的查询,查询Hadoop、NoSQL数据库和云存储服务。...该平台包括数据网格、计算网格服务网格、流媒体、Hadoop加速、高级集群、文件系统、消息传递、事件和数据结构等功能。 支持的操作系统:与操作系统无关。...相关链接:https://ignite.incubator.apache.org 57.

    1.1K90

    【干货】全球大数据领域顶级开源工具汇总

    相关链接:http://ambari.apache.org 3. Avro 这个Apache项目提供了数据序列化系统,拥有丰富的数据结构和紧凑格式。模式用JSON来定义,它很容易与动态语言整合起来。...相关链接:http://chukwa.apache.org 6. Flume Flume可以从其他应用程序收集日志数据,然后将这些数据送入Hadoop。...它可以将数据导入Hive或HBase,并从Hadoop导出到关系数据库管理系统(RDBMS)。 支持的操作系统:与操作系统无关。 相关链接:http://sqoop.apache.org 16....Drill 这个Apache项目让用户可以使用基于SQL的查询,查询Hadoop、NoSQL数据库和云存储服务。...该平台包括数据网格、计算网格服务网格、流媒体、Hadoop加速、高级集群、文件系统、消息传递、事件和数据结构等功能。 支持的操作系统:与操作系统无关。

    94960

    全球大数据领域顶级开源工具汇总【推荐收藏】

    相关链接:http://ambari.apache.org 3. Avro 这个Apache项目提供了数据序列化系统,拥有丰富的数据结构和紧凑格式。模式用JSON来定义,它很容易与动态语言整合起来。...相关链接:http://chukwa.apache.org 6. Flume Flume可以从其他应用程序收集日志数据,然后将这些数据送入Hadoop。...它可以将数据导入Hive或HBase,并从Hadoop导出到关系数据库管理系统(RDBMS)。 支持的操作系统:与操作系统无关。 相关链接:http://sqoop.apache.org 16....Drill 这个Apache项目让用户可以使用基于SQL的查询,查询Hadoop、NoSQL数据库和云存储服务。...该平台包括数据网格、计算网格服务网格、流媒体、Hadoop加速、高级集群、文件系统、消息传递、事件和数据结构等功能。 支持的操作系统:与操作系统无关。

    93370

    【推荐收藏】全球大数据领域顶级开源工具汇总

    相关链接:http://ambari.apache.org 3. Avro 这个Apache项目提供了数据序列化系统,拥有丰富的数据结构和紧凑格式。模式用JSON来定义,它很容易与动态语言整合起来。...相关链接:http://chukwa.apache.org 6. Flume Flume可以从其他应用程序收集日志数据,然后将这些数据送入Hadoop。...它可以将数据导入Hive或HBase,并从Hadoop导出到关系数据库管理系统(RDBMS)。 支持的操作系统:与操作系统无关。 相关链接:http://sqoop.apache.org 16....Drill 这个Apache项目让用户可以使用基于SQL的查询,查询Hadoop、NoSQL数据库和云存储服务。...该平台包括数据网格、计算网格服务网格、流媒体、Hadoop加速、高级集群、文件系统、消息传递、事件和数据结构等功能。 支持的操作系统:与操作系统无关。

    94460
    领券